Correct Answer:
C. Civil
Explanation:
The correct answer is Civil because it represents matters relating to ordinary citizens and non-military public affairs.
- Step 1 (Conceptual Boundaries): 'Military' encompasses the structured state systems, personnel, and hardware designed specifically for warfare and armed combat operations.
- Step 2 (Antonym Extraction): 'Civil' isolates the non-martial, everyday societal framework governing civilian legal affairs, domestic populations, and private community networks.
- Incorrect Options:
- Army is incorrect because it functions as a core structural branch of the armed military apparatus, making it a close synonym.
- Martial is incorrect because it acts as a direct synonym, referring to war-related or military governance structures (e.g., martial law).
- Naval is incorrect because it is an internal military subcategory that refers explicitly to maritime warfare forces and maritime fleets.
